Here's an article I found that is sure to get the blood flowing. You should all know about the "Hot Coffee" incident for GTA: San Andreas. If you don't, then I suggest you checkout the latest episode of MODSonair where we discuss it further.

Now, the ESRB is considering proactive protection of games from illegal modifications by third parties. This means they want to put a stop to modding.

I don't see this happening, but they may make it tougher for us in the future.

In the end, I think the decision to allow game modification will be left to the developer. They can chose to leave the game open for mod and even to supply us with the tools. Or they can make the game inaccesible in some way and watch the profits suffer.

That the end game here... how much do these companies stand to lose by disallowing game modification.

Of couse, nothing will ever stop all forms of game modification. In the end, someone always has a way around what stands in our way.
